How do I stop my files from being read only?

Here’s how:

  1. On File Explorer, right-click on OneDrive, and then select Properties.
  2. On the General tab under Attributes, uncheck Read-only, and then click OK.
  3. There will be a prompt asking if you want to apply changes to all folders, subfolders, and files. Click OK.

How do I change a read-only drive in Windows 10?

Method 2: Alternatively, you can also use Disk part commands to clear the read-only attributes of your disk or volume.

  1. Open Command Prompt in Admin mode. Click Start, type CMD.
  2. Type ‘ATTR DISK CLEAR READONLY’ and press enter.
  3. Type ‘ATTR VOLUME CLEAR READONLY’ and press enter.

How do I change multiple files from read only?

To remove the Read-only attribute and to set the System attribute, use the following command:

  1. attrib -r +s drive:\\ For example, to remove the Read-only attribute and to set the System attribute for the C:\Test folder, use the following command:
  2. attrib -r +s c:\test.
  3. attrib -r -s c:\test.

How do I change permissions on a hard drive?

How do I take ownership of my external hard drive?

  1. Right-click on your external hard drive.
  2. Choose Properties from the contextual menu.
  3. Click on Security > go to Edit.
  4. A dialogue box will appear as Permissions for a new volume (E :).
  5. Click on the Add button > add a new user name > click OK.

How do you remove write protection from a laptop?

To remove write protection from your SD card, follow the quick guide below:

  1. Run Command Prompt as administrator.
  2. Type diskpart.exe.
  3. Type list disk.
  4. Type select disk + number.
  5. Type attributes disk clear readonly.
